From 89c5741120e62ad9a6e6b2e2e77e93ec4734d1fd Mon Sep 17 00:00:00 2001
From: =?UTF-8?q?=E8=91=A3=E5=93=B2=E5=A5=87?= <13840175730@139.com>
Date: Mon, 15 Apr 2024 16:26:41 +0800
Subject: [PATCH] =?UTF-8?q?1.=E4=BF=AE=E6=AD=A3=E4=BE=9D=E8=B5=96=E5=8F=8A?=
=?UTF-8?q?=E5=90=AF=E5=8A=A8=E9=85=8D=E7=BD=AE?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
pom.xml | 4 ++++
src/main/java/com/dsic/gj_erp/GjErpApplication.java | 11 +++++++++--
2 files changed, 13 insertions(+), 2 deletions(-)
diff --git a/pom.xml b/pom.xml
index e1921b4..ce258a5 100644
--- a/pom.xml
+++ b/pom.xml
@@ -36,6 +36,10 @@
mssql-jdbc
runtime
+
+ mysql
+ mysql-connector-java
+
org.springframework.boot
spring-boot-starter-data-jpa
diff --git a/src/main/java/com/dsic/gj_erp/GjErpApplication.java b/src/main/java/com/dsic/gj_erp/GjErpApplication.java
index 303f626..77293d5 100644
--- a/src/main/java/com/dsic/gj_erp/GjErpApplication.java
+++ b/src/main/java/com/dsic/gj_erp/GjErpApplication.java
@@ -10,7 +10,11 @@ import org.modelmapper.convention.MatchingStrategies;
import org.mybatis.spring.annotation.MapperScan;
import org.springframework.boot.SpringApplication;
import org.springframework.boot.autoconfigure.SpringBootApplication;
+import org.springframework.boot.autoconfigure.jdbc.DataSourceAutoConfiguration;
+import org.springframework.boot.autoconfigure.jdbc.DataSourceTransactionManagerAutoConfiguration;
+import org.springframework.boot.autoconfigure.orm.jpa.HibernateJpaAutoConfiguration;
import org.springframework.context.annotation.Bean;
+import org.springframework.transaction.annotation.EnableTransactionManagement;
import springfox.documentation.swagger2.annotations.EnableSwagger2;
import javax.annotation.PostConstruct;
@@ -18,9 +22,12 @@ import javax.persistence.EntityManager;
import java.util.Properties;
@EnableMPP
-@SpringBootApplication
+@SpringBootApplication(exclude = {
+ DataSourceAutoConfiguration.class,
+ HibernateJpaAutoConfiguration.class,
+ DataSourceTransactionManagerAutoConfiguration.class} )
@EnableSwagger2
-@MapperScan({"com.dsic.gj_erp.mapper"})
+@EnableTransactionManagement
public class GjErpApplication {
public static void main(String[] args) {